Unglazed clay marbles: Unglazed marbles are generally a dull brown or tan color (like hardened clay). Sometimes these marbles are painted. Glazed clay marbles: Sometimes called Benningtons or Chinas, these marbles are salt-glazed stoneware. Stone marbles: Stone marbles are hand-ground from a variety of stones and minerals. Sulfide marbles were very popular back in the 1800s. Onionskin marbles refer to German handcrafted pieces that have an opaque skin of white or yellow color surrounding a crystal-clear center.
